RGB в HEX конвертер
В мире веб-дизайна и разработки правильное представление цвета играет ключевую роль. Два наиболее распространенных способа задания цвета — это RGB и HEX форматы. Понимание различий между ними и умение конвертировать один формат в другой являются важными навыками для любого, кто работает с цифровыми изображениями и веб-страницами.
Что такое RGB и HEX?
RGB (Red, Green, Blue) — это цветовая модель, основанная на сочетании трех цветов: красного, зеленого и синего. Каждый из них может иметь значение от 0 до 255, что позволяет получить широкий спектр оттенков. Например, цвет с кодом RGB (255, 0, 0) соответствует чистому красному цвету.
HEX (шестнадцатеричный) — это способ представления цветов в виде шестнадцатеричных чисел. HEX-код состоит из шести символов, где первые два символа обозначают интенсивность красного, следующие два — зеленого, и последние два — синего компонента. Например, код #FF0000 также соответствует чистому красному цвету.
Зачем нужен конвертер с RGB в HEX?
При разработке веб-страниц и графическом дизайне часто возникает необходимость преобразования цвета из одного формата в другой. Например, дизайнер может определить цвет в формате RGB, а разработчику потребуется указать этот цвет в CSS-файле в формате HEX. В таких случаях конвертер RGB в HEX становится незаменимым инструментом, позволяя быстро и точно выполнить преобразование.
Как работает конвертер с RGB в HEX?
Конвертер RGB в HEX принимает значения красного, зеленого и синего компонентов в десятичном формате (от 0 до 255) и преобразует каждое из них в шестнадцатеричный формат. Затем эти шестнадцатеричные значения объединяются в строку длиной шесть символов, представляющую итоговый цвет.
Пример:
RGB (255, 165, 0) преобразуется в HEX следующим образом:
- 255 в десятичной системе = FF в шестнадцатеричной
- 165 в десятичной системе = A5 в шестнадцатеричной
- 0 в десятичной системе = 00 в шестнадцатеричной
Объединяя эти значения, получаем HEX-код: #FFA500, который соответствует оранжевому цвету.
Преимущества использования HEX-кодов
HEX-коды широко используются в веб-разработке по нескольким причинам:
- Краткость: Они короче и компактнее по сравнению с RGB-записями, что упрощает чтение и редактирование кода.
- Совместимость: Многие инструменты и библиотеки по умолчанию работают с HEX-кодами, что делает их предпочтительным выбором для веб-дизайнеров и разработчиков.
Понимание и умение конвертировать цветовые модели RGB и HEX являются важными навыками для эффективной работы в области веб-дизайна и разработки. Использование конвертеров позволяет упростить этот процесс и обеспечить точное соответствие цветов между различными форматами.